Webb20 juli 2024 · NIST describes two different frameworks for the phases of digital forensics. In the NIST 800-86, the four basic phases described are: collection, examination, analysis, and reporting.¹ More recently, NIST suggests seven steps to a digital forensic investigation, broken down into two larger phases: collection and interpretation.
